Job summary
A healthcare service provider in Pennsylvania seeks a Cook to prepare and cook nutritious meals for residents in a long-term care facility. The ideal candidate will have a high school diploma, preferably experience in cooking, and a passion for food service. Responsibilities include ensuring food quality, following safety guidelines, and providing excellent customer service. This position offers competitive pay starting at $17.00 per hour along with comprehensive employee benefits.
Qualifications
Previous experience as a cook or in food preparation is preferred.
Must be able to lift/carry a maximum of 50 pounds.
Current ServSafe or Food Handler certification is required.
Responsibilities
Prepare and cook meals according to planned menus and recipes.
Ensure food quality and presentation meet standards.
Adhere to food safety and sanitation guidelines.
